Introduction
I used to smoke Lucky Strike Lights. Then they discontinued them a couple of years ago. I tried many cigs but never found the same taste. When I started vaping, I looked for a juice that tasted like them. No one recommended this juice :( I spent tons on flavors trying to recreate the taste but failed. I then found this juice. It is amazing it tasted like actually toasted tobacco the flavor I was trying to make. It taste amazing it taste just like a light tobacco toasted. It is sweet and it is juicy not dry. I just wish there was more depth to flavor. But it hits the spot. When ever I crave a lucky stricke I vape this amazing juice.

For the vapor Production Key and how I rate E Juice click here

4.2 Watts 3 It has a sweet toasted tobacco taste.
8.2 Watts 6 Same taste as before.
12.7 Watts 8 A tad less sweet and warmer toasted tobacco.


Numbers signify vapor production. They correspond to the vapor production key above.


Conclusion
This is an amazing toasted tobacco flavor. I have looked really hard for this one. I highly recommend trying it. The flavor is simple it goes great with fruits, sweets, and backed good juices. Although it is sweet it is just a hint of sweetness not too much. If you used to smoke Lucky Strikes get this juice.

Aaron,

I haven't tried Toasted Tobacco in combination with any other juice. In general, I don't add other retail juices or diy flavorings to juices I don't love to try to improve or "save" them. I attempted that early on in my vaping days, but never had a single success, so I gave it up.

I have a whole cabinet of flavorings---about 170 bottles---and I do play around with DIY a lot, both from scratch and mixing with finished juices (mainly using juices that are perfectly good, but which I don't vape alone---like blueberry or waffle, to list just two examples among many). Sometimes I mix single-leaf tobaccos (burley, latakia, perique, turkish) with non-tobacco flavors. But I don't mix with any juices or flavors I don't like. That's not meant as advice, just sharing what I do.

The three Vapor Room tobaccos that I've had---the ones listed in my post above: Toasted, Hazelnut, and RY4---all had base flavors that I found, I don't know, somewhat murky or undistinguished. All three contained a similar flavor element that wasn't to my likeing. So, I just put them away, waiting for the Big Garage Sale of Juices I Don't Love somewhere down the road, if I ever get my act together enough to organize that.

I tend to like clean, crisp tobaccos, with a nice bite---such as Prime Vaping's Natural Tobacco, to use one superlative example. Nite Lite Vapor's tobacco base is good, too, although subtler. Many of the more exotic tobaccos (which are often quite intense) don't please me as much, although there are exceptions: Managua and Tabak Especial cigar flavors from want2vape are delicious to me, and the Straight Up Tobacco series from Moondrop, while extremely unusual, has a base flavor I find very seductive and satisfying.
